Output d684e70529a796b8a11642cecfa902139651e3ea7de2f88a1bdbfba6b796d92e:1

value
41942467
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 530fc3dd60b944273523cd85c7d0154780522dc9 OP_EQUALVERIFY OP_CHECKSIG
address
18aByJQMqXBoR9ewXmx2QrbrxtxwjbAxEe
transaction
d684e70529a796b8a11642cecfa902139651e3ea7de2f88a1bdbfba6b796d92e
spent
true